

At a glance
The Beaudoin comes with a TC4 Mid curve while the Gravel has a TC90TT curve, so your choice really depends on which blade pattern matches your shot style. The Gravel is $20 cheaper, but both are pro-spec 85 flex sticks built for quick-release shooters with the same low-kick feel.
